Floats, Music, Costumes and Fun – it’s Carnival time once again. This year’s carnival festivities will be held in Pjazza San Ġorġ, as was the case last year.

The inauguration of Carnival festivities will take place on Thursday 12 February at Pjazza Teatru Rjal.

The weekend is jam-packed with dancing and defilés with dance competitions and a small defilé on Friday while Saturday morning is dedicated to the children’s carnival. On Saturday afternoon, a small defilé is planned to take place, followed by huge colourful floats, dances and maskaruni, all which make up the traditional Maltese carnival.

On Sunday 15 February and Monday 16 February, floats and people will take to the streets and flood the city’s streets with vivid colours, sounds of laughter and music.

The carnival festivities will end on February 17 February with a final defilé.

For this year’s carnival, the Valletta 2018 Foundation are bringing a Dutch band over to our shores to participate in the local Carnival festivities as part of a cultural exchange initiative.
